Output 34aefae712a299f8d1fe1a8b3e95a01897e8286a9621391858757863412008d4:5

value
107265341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84d951cb8225d7bde1151cb85e29a8ef3f172df0 OP_EQUAL
address
3DoTTVMkqvDATydiiXRea2PvCgmrXjPBur
transaction
34aefae712a299f8d1fe1a8b3e95a01897e8286a9621391858757863412008d4
spent
true